Treehouse Truck for Lunch!

Treehouse Truck just recently started serving lunches at the Citgo Gas Station off of University Blvd. and Goldenrod Road. Their first day was on a Tuesday and they were not expecting to draw up an instant crowd but they successfully did!

I got there right before noon and there was already someone there inquiring about the menu. Mike Freas, head chef, comes up with new and different sandwiches for the week so he recommended something with “Bacon Jam.”

Bacon Jam? Whatever the heck that is, I want it!

I initially had the thought to go there and try their Luther and their Chimoo but I did not want to miss out on their new items for the week. I was trying their new LT Burger and their Tonkatsu Pork Sando for lunch.

“The Burger LT,  Half pound of Angus Beef, Slow Roasted Bacon Jam, Blue Cheese, Arugula & Tomatos”

@MikoChu, thanks for modeling your Burger LT

This burger is a guilty pleasure! It’s like you know you should not be eating 2 patties for lunch but you just have to because otherwise what else are you going to do with it? I was expecting a strong bacon taste from the bacon jam but it was more subtle and was a nice compliment to the bitter taste of arugula and blue cheese crumbles. It was a bit on the greasy side for me but I can understand the circumstances of trying to crank these bad boys out for starving customers! –I wonder what that burger would taste like with potato sticks….

“Tonkatsu Sando , Pork Tenderloin breaded in Japanese Bread Crumbs with Carrots, Cabbage, Cucumbers served open face topped with Tonkatsu Sauce”

I like them both but if I had to choose, I would go with Tonkatsu Pork Sando because the flavors was much more unique and memorable while the Burger LT is delicious, the Tonkatsu’s flavors would be a very hard-to-find in other foods from other places. I would like to see the Tonkatsu pork, sliced up placed over top a bed of lettuce with the slaw or wrapped in green spinach wrap!
